The Real Housewives of Orange County‘s rollercoaster Season 19 ended with the ladies experiencing even more major highs and lows in Amsterdam.

Before capping off the RHOC Season 19 finale, cast members Tamra Judge, Heather Dubrow, Shannon Storms Beador, Gina Kirschenheiter, Jennifer Pedranti, and Emily Simpson, along with friend Gretchen Rossi, toasted the last night of their European adventure.

“This year has been very hard on me,” Tamra tearfully admitted. “I just want to thank you guys for being there. And, Heather, you’ve helped me through some really dark times, and I appreciate that. And I just wanna say that I love you guys, and this was a great trip. And I’m looking forward to the future.”

While raising her glass, Heather added, “May our glam always be flawless. May our receipts always be accurate. May our friendships, although sometimes complicated, always be worth the ride.”

However, multiple new bombshell allegations exploded moments later, leaving plenty of drama to unpack and revisit at the RHOC Season 19 reunion, which premieres on Nov. 6. In the meantime, catch up on everything the women have been up to since filming wrapped.

How Tamra Judge ended Season 19 of RHOC

Tamra’s RHOC Season 19 end card noted that since filming wrapped, she and husband Eddie Judge “have been spending lots of time” at their newly renovated Big Bear home, while her daughter Sophia Barney is “planning a move to NYC to pursue music.”

However, Sophia “has no plans to record with her mother,” on the heels of the much-discussed song Tamra recorded for charity with a boy bander several years ago.

After production wrapped, cameras picked back up in May 2025 as an anonymous tipster alleged on a phone call with Gina, Jenn, and Shannon that Tamra had been leaking the season’s storylines to bloggers and fan pages in real time.

How Heather Dubrow ended Season 19 of RHOC

After documenting their struggles with the real estate market throughout Season 19, Heather and Dr. Terry Dubrow eventually sold their Beverly Hills house at a $5.8 million loss in August 2025.

Referencing earlier polygraph test-related drama, during which she admitted she would rather be part of The Real Housewives of Beverly Hills cast, Heather’s update concluded, “She doesn’t plan on buying a new place in Orange County… And that’s no lie.”

How Shannon Storms Beador ended Season 19 of RHOC

As Shannon noted in her RHOC Season 19 tagline, “For once, the only dogs in my life are golden retrievers.” Fast-forward to the finale and she had a “new guy in her life”: a golden retriever named Troy. 

Now embracing the single life with her pups (after experimenting with some new substances in Amsterdam), “She’s riding this emotional high… space cake-free.”

How Gina Kirschenheiter ended Season 19 of RHOC

Having moved back in together and re-blended their families at the top of the season, Gina and boyfriend Travis Mullen’s real estate business, The Gated Group, is “going strong” — as is their relationship itself.

Nowadays, Gina is also “still living without fear… unless she’s critiquing Heather’s improv.”

How Jennifer Pedranti ended Season 19 of RHOC

While Jenn and fiancé Ryan Boyajian still do not have a wedding date planned, her 19-year-old son, Dawson Pedranti, recently graduated from Marines boot camp.

Similar to what happened when she accompanied him to a tattoo shop earlier in the season, Dawson “passed out 20 minutes into the ceremony.”

How Emily Simpson ended Season 19 of RHOC

Finally, Emily and husband Shane Simpson are continuing to navigate their 10-year-old son Luke’s “evolving diagnosis,” which has included avoidant/restrictive food intake disorder (ARFID), ob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D), att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), and dyslexia.

In a nod to her wild night out in Los Angeles with Heather and Gretchen, Emily’s end-of-season update further stated, “She’s learning to embrace life’s unpredictable ride… including the one at The Abbey.”
